Arch Linux, uno de los sistemas operativos más configurables, a menudo tiene problemas cuando se actualiza parte de un paquete y causa una lista de problemas. En ese caso, todo lo que uno quiere hacer es degradar ese paquete a la última versión. Es como realizar una restauración forzada a la última versión en git. Este artículo gira en torno a cómo se puede degradar un paquete en Arch Linux.
Para empezar, uno va a necesitar un paquete llamado downgrade. Para descargar la versión anterior, debe usar alguna herramienta que pueda acceder al AUR. Hemos usado yay aquí.
Instalar downgrade desde AUR
En shell, ingrese el siguiente comando,
Input : In Shell: yay -S downgrade Output : [sudo] password for <username> : ....... wait for install
Solo tomará algo de tiempo ya que es un paquete muy pequeño. Ahora todo lo que quiere hacer es usarlo para degradar paquetes.
Paquetes de downgrade con downgrade
Sintaxis –
sudo downgrade [PACKAGE, ...] [-- [PACMAN OPTIONS]]
Ejemplo:
por ejemplo, desea degradar Firefox en arch.
sudo downgrade firefox
Esto le dará una lista de versiones del paquete. Simplemente ingrese el número correspondiente al paquete al que desea degradar para degradar.
Salida:
ahora le preguntará el número de paquete al que desea cambiar. En este caso, ingresemos 27,
Hecho. Firefox se degradará a la versión 70.0.1 desde la 73.0.1.